Abstract
An isolated or synthesized compound of Formula I and salts thereof are provided. A compound isolated fromand having a chemical formula of CHOis also provided. Compositions including the compounds and methods of using the compounds to treat bacterial infections including gram positive infections such asare also disclosed.
